503 service temporarily unavailable解決

作者: 鄭怠日  2018-12-05 19:53 [查查吧]:m.uabf.cn

   503 service temporarily unavailable是什么意思,怎么解決?

  一般在訪問流量比較的一點(diǎn)的個(gè)人網(wǎng)站的時(shí)候經(jīng)常會(huì)遇到在打開網(wǎng)頁的時(shí)候頁面中出現(xiàn)Service Temporarily Unavailable的字符,這種情況非常影響用戶體驗(yàn)的,當(dāng)訪問者進(jìn)入網(wǎng)站的時(shí)候看到的不是自己想看到的內(nèi)容,而是這串帶有Service Temporarily Unavailable字符的網(wǎng)頁,肯定會(huì)走掉的。

  站長(zhǎng)朋友們要注意了: 一般情況下在出現(xiàn)Service Temporarily Unavailable錯(cuò)誤多半是因?yàn)榫W(wǎng)站訪問量過大造成的,當(dāng)流量超限或者并發(fā)數(shù)大引起的資源超限出現(xiàn)的錯(cuò)誤。一般情況當(dāng)網(wǎng)站訪問量過去之后網(wǎng)站就會(huì)恢復(fù)正常訪問,后者是升級(jí)空間到更佳配置,要么就是檢查網(wǎng)站系統(tǒng)程序,使之更佳優(yōu)化。

  解決方法:

  1、流量過大造成的,可以升級(jí)下空間,提供網(wǎng)站同時(shí)在線人數(shù)iis數(shù)量。

  2、如果空間沒有問題,那么就要仔細(xì)檢查網(wǎng)站程序是否有死循環(huán)或者內(nèi)存泄露等問題。

  3、讓Service Temporarily Unavailable自動(dòng)重定義到503頁面

  Apache最近總是不時(shí)的出現(xiàn)這個(gè)錯(cuò)誤,進(jìn)過排查發(fā)現(xiàn)是Apachedmod_bw模塊的設(shè)置造成的

  ForceBandWidthModule On

  BandWidthModule On

  BandWidth all 1024000

  MaxConnection all 150

  在這種配置文件下,按照文檔說的可以支持到Apache每秒150的并發(fā),但是實(shí)際情況是目前頂多只有幾個(gè)的并發(fā),很無奈

  增大MaxConnection之后,情況仍然沒有改善。

  如果出現(xiàn)了Service Temporarily Unavailable問題,卻不想直接顯示錯(cuò)誤頁面,那么可以指定這個(gè)錯(cuò)誤頁面。Apache下可以使用如下方法:

  編輯

  /usr/prima/apache_ssl/conf/httpd.conf

  找到,在塊中加入

  ThrottleMaxDelay 0

  重起apache

  在httpd.conf中加入:

  ErrorDocument 503 /busy.html

  這樣一旦再出現(xiàn)Service Temporarily Unavailable錯(cuò)誤,就會(huì)直接指向到busy.html頁面了。

  本文主要講解了當(dāng)在訪問網(wǎng)站的時(shí)候出現(xiàn)503 service temporarily unavailable情況的時(shí)候該如何操作,希望對(duì)站長(zhǎng)朋友們能有所幫助。

?

    相關(guān)閱讀

    發(fā)表評(píng)論

    醫(yī)療健康